Budget-Friendly Relocations: Your Guide to Affordable Transitions

Moving has to go appear an expensive struggle. With a little preparation, you can make your shift cost-effective without giving up comfort.

Here are some strategies to keep her expenses in bounds:

* Begin planning ahead of time to give yourself opportunity to compare options.

* Declutter your possessions before you move. Selling or donating unused items can earn you some money.

* Explore the possibility of moving in the off-season, when costs are typically lower.

* Secure multiple bids from different relocation companies. Don't be afraid to negotiate rates.

* Bundle your own effects to save on labor costs.

Remember, even small changes can make a big impact on your transition expenses. With some thought, you can realize a smooth and cost-effective move.

Thrifty Transport: Tips & Tricks for Cheap Moving Day

Moving day can be a real pain in the neck, especially when you're trying to cut costs. But don't worry! With a little planning and these handy tips, you can transport your belongings without busting the bank.

First things first, get prepared. Create a detailed list of everything you need to move, then start discarding unnecessary items. The less stuff you have, the cheaper your relocation will be.

Next, consider your transportation options. Renting a van can be pricey, so think borrowing from a friend or family member, or hiring a mini moving company. If you're transporting short distances, consider taking advantage of public transportation or ride-sharing services.

Finally, don't forget to wrap your belongings carefully to prevent damage. Use sturdy boxes, and label them clearly for easy arrangement. And remember, a little effort can go a long way in making your moving day a smooth and inexpensive experience.
